Brokers are professionals who specialize in facilitating the buying and selling of businesses. They have extensive experience in mergers and acquisitions and have a vast network of contacts in the business world. This network allows them to connect with potential buyers who may not be accessible to the average business owner. Brokers can help you find the right buyer for your business and negotiate the best possible deal on your behalf.
One of the key benefits of using a broker to sell your business is their expertise in valuation. Brokers have the knowledge and experience to accurately determine the value of your business based on various factors, such as market trends, financial performance, and industry standards. This information is crucial in setting an asking price that is fair and competitive, ensuring that you are able to maximize the value of your business.
In addition to valuation, brokers can also help you prepare your business for sale. They can advise you on areas that may need improvement, such as financial records, operational efficiency, and customer relationships. By addressing these issues before putting your business on the market, you can make your business more attractive to potential buyers and increase its value. Brokers can also help you create a marketing plan to promote your business to a wide audience of qualified buyers.
Brokers play a crucial role in facilitating communication between buyers and sellers. They act as intermediaries in negotiations, ensuring that both parties have a clear understanding of the terms of the deal. Brokers can help you navigate complex legal and financial issues, such as due diligence, financing, and contracts, and provide guidance on how to overcome any obstacles that may arise during the sale process. This can help you avoid costly mistakes and ensure a smooth and successful transaction.
Using a broker to sell your business can also save you time and effort. Selling a business is a complex and time-consuming process that requires careful planning and execution. Brokers can handle many of the tasks involved in selling a business, such as marketing, screening potential buyers, and coordinating meetings and negotiations. This allows you to focus on running your business and ensuring that it continues to operate smoothly throughout the sale process.
Finally, brokers can help you maintain confidentiality during the sale process. Selling a business can be a sensitive matter, and you may not want your employees, customers, or competitors to know that you are considering selling. Brokers can help you maintain confidentiality by screening potential buyers and requiring them to sign non-disclosure agreements before disclosing any sensitive information about your business. This can help protect your business and ensure that the sale process proceeds discreetly.
